#68d8d6 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68d8d6 is composed of 40.8% red, 84.7% green and 83.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.9% yellow and 15.3% black. It has a hue angle of 178.9 degrees, a saturation of 58.9% and a lightness of 62.7%. #68d8d6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ffff with #00b1ad.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

● #68d8d6 color description : Moderate cyan.
#68d8d6 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68d8d6 has RGB values of R:104, G:216, B:214 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.01,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 6871254.
